Event Notes

The 2010 Cycling Event has been changed from a Team Time Trial to Individual time Trial, due to the location of the 2010 Games.
 
  1. Off-Site Registration will be available for competitors at the Start Line. 
  2. We are working on arangements to transport bikes and riders to the start line, more details to follow.

The competitors will depart the start line in Copper Mountain Resort and finish prior to entering the “tunnel” atop Vail Pass on Recreation Trail. For a course map click on  the link - http://www.mapmyride.com/view_route?r=152126676420035454

Start can be neutral assisted or unassisted, and timer begins @ “GO”….Time stops when the riders front wheel crosses the finish line.
 
First rider will start @ 10:00 am, and riders will be sent in order, every 4 minutes.
 
Once all riders have completed the course, they will ride their bikes back down the recreation trail to start line, for awards ceremony. Once the awards ceremony is complete, a non-competitive “group ride” will begin at Copper Mountain travel east through Frisco, Dillon, Keystone, Swan River Road, eventually ending back at Host Hotel. This “group ride” is optional, and offered as a social type event for competitors to ride together, network, etc. For a map of the group ride click on the provided link: http://www.mapmyride.com/view_route?r=305126676498645189
 

All competitors must fill out entry form, sign waivers and pay fees prior to start of competition. Competitors are required to provide a department ID to verify eligibility and obtain your participation pass at the start line or the Host Hotel.
